Installed to the manufacturer spec

  • Correct nailing pattern and placement, the top reason warranties get denied
  • Proper starter strip and ridge cap
  • New underlayment and fresh flashing
  • Ice and water shield at the vulnerable spots
  • GAF and CertainTeed certified installation

Standard or impact resistant

Most homes go on architectural shingles, but in our hail belt impact resistant Class 4 shingles are worth a look, since they hold up better to hail and can earn an insurance discount in Texas. See shingles vs metal.

The 30 year warranty, and what protects it

GAF and CertainTeed back their shingles with a 30 year manufacturer warranty, but it only holds if the roof is installed to spec. As a certified installer, that is exactly what we do. See new roof cost.

What shingles do you install in Fort Worth?

GAF and CertainTeed architectural shingles with a 30 year manufacturer warranty, and impact resistant Class 4 options for the hail we get around Fort Worth and Keller.

How long does a shingle roof last in Texas?

Commonly 15 to 25 years here, depending on the shingle grade and how many hail seasons it goes through.

Are impact resistant shingles worth it?

Often yes. They stand up to hail better and many Texas insurers give a premium discount for them, which can offset the upgrade over time.
